Mold is a naturally occurring fungus that plays a fundamental role in nature by decomposing organic matter. Although it is frequently found in open places and natural environments, in many cases, it is also found in some homes. However, its frequency does not imply that it is good: this fungus is harmful to human health.
Mold can not only cause allergic reactions, but it can also cause asthma attacks in some people. These dangers make its eradication a priority if you notice mold growing somewhere in your home. Fixing the problem means removing the mold and changing the environment that allowed the mold to grow in the first place.
